Dan Rafael of ESPN.com tweeted today that the October 15 HBO pay-per-view fight between light heavyweight champion Bernard Hopkins and Chad Dawson appears to have found a home:
The Oct. 15 HBO PPV fight between @realbhop and @badchaddawson likely will take place at the Prudential Center in Newark, N.J. #boxing
Promoters Golden Boy and Gary Shaw are taking a bit of a risk here. Both guys are northeast fighters, but neither have drawn in the States (even at home) in quite a while. The Prudential Center has become a great fight building, but it has also mostly thrived on the Polish fanbase in the area for Tomasz Adamek fights. Zab Judah, a star from Brooklyn, drew "eh" crowds fighting there.
Many expected the fight would end up in Quebec, with Jean Pascal on the undercard. They're already looking at a very hard sell on pay-per-view, and now they might find themselves with a small live crowd too. It's a gamble, but hopefully it does pay off.
